Hidden Home Vermin
Are you familiar with the hidden household bugs that may be prowling in your house? While you may be vigilant concerning usual bugs like ants or spiders, there are various other tricky burglars that could be triggering damage behind the scenes.
One such pest is the silverfish, a tiny bug that grows in wet and dark environments like basements and restrooms. These pests can harm books, clothes, and also wallpaper, making them a hassle to take care of.
One more surprise bug to keep an eye out for is the carpeting beetle. These little pests feed on a variety of materials discovered in homes, such as carpetings, garments, and upholstery. Their larvae can trigger substantial damage if left uncontrolled, making it essential to deal with any type of indicators of invasion immediately.
Furthermore, mold and mildew mites are typically forgotten yet can indicate a dampness issue in your home. These little creatures eat mold and can worsen allergic reactions for delicate people. Maintaining your home completely dry and well-ventilated can aid stop these parasites from residing in your living spaces.

Right here are a few tricky home intruders you need to look out for:
1. ** Silverfish **: These tiny, silvery pests like wet, dark rooms like cellars and bathrooms. They feed on starchy materials and can trigger damage to books, wallpaper, and clothes.
2. ** Rug Beetles **: Frequently mistaken for safe ladybugs, rug beetles can ruin your home. Their larvae eat all-natural fibers like woollen and silk, creating irreparable damages to carpets, garments, and upholstery.
